Hungarian companies take part in Berlin’s 85th “Green Week”
The annual “Green Week” opened in Berlin on Friday. The German capital’s famous Messe Exhibition Hall is the venue of the event. This is the 85th “Green Week” since 1926 when it was held for the first time.

More than 1500 companies from more than 70 countries across the world present their products. Hungary is among the countries represented in “Green Week” renting the space of 90 square meters next to the Azerbaijani corner.
Famous lángos, töltött kaposzta, paprika, Hungarian wines, various types of palinka, szalami and many other items are on the vitrines in the Hungarian corner.
